  • Creation of material using BAPI in LSMW without using material no.

    Hi SAP Gurus,
    I have a requirement of creating materials using the BAPI in LSMW.
    I tried to create a material using the BAPI (Business Object - BUS1001006 , and method - SAVEDATA) which should be created internally, but it is asking the material number to be given externally and my configuration is setup to create the material number internally.
    Even I looked into the material type which is associated with the number range and everything looks good.
    Is there any solution to create the material by using BAPI in LSMW without passing the material no. externally ?
    Appreciate your help.
    Kalikonda.

    Hi,
    it looks like it's not possible to call this BAPI wihtout material number. Here is a quote from BAPI documentation.
    When creating material master data, you must transfer the material
    number, the material type, and the industry sector to the method. You
    must also enter a material description and its language.

  • Avoid substitute material.., while creating sales order with BAPI?

    Hi experts.
    I use BAPI_SALESDOCU_CREATEFROMDATA1 function module to create a sales order.
    Material A has a substitute material B with substitute reason 0005.
    So if I use material A when creating sales order with above BAPI function, the order is created with material B.
    I don't want to substitute the material automatically. I want to create the sales order with material A.
    What should I do? Help me please.
    Thanks in Advance.

    Hi bvrn Reddy,
    I know, your message is almost two years old, but, did you find a solution? I'm facing the same problem. The material A has B as substitute, but in va01 a popup appears (its customizing inside the substitution reason, strategy = A). Of course, we have no popup inside the bapi, but there must be a way to decide which material the bapi should use. At the moment I only get the substitute, never the old mat (even there is something in stock).
    Maybe you've got a helpful hint for me, thanks!

  • Automatic creation of Material Master at the time raising the PO !!!

    Hello All,
    I am stuck in a scenario of our client which should be implemented (or mapped) in SAP.
    Scenario: At the time of creating the PO (in there legacy system -in house developed) they can choose the items from the existing master data or/and they can also add a new item (which is not present in the master data records at the time of creating the PO).
    Now as soon as the system realise that a new item is inserted into the PO, it will create that item record automatically in the backend (database) and the master data will be present from there on.
    The items they are dealing with are all fashion accessories and they generate order on the following basis:
    1. Demand of particular item in market.
    2. List of items provided by the vendor.
    3. Based on the requirement in there outlets.
    So for them its very difficult to fix there master data records, as it can be changed daily or monthly as per the market conditions. At the same time every time they order, its almost around 100 different items (some time 80 of them are new) in a single PO so they cannot create 80 records manually each time.
    These items are not consumable material so obviously they are maintaining the stock for them. They are also not going to use IS Retail.
    I am not at all sure how can we map this particular practice in SAP, it would be really appreciated if any one could help me on this problem.
    Please let me know if you need any other details from my side.

    Hi,
      As you have two different systems one in house developed and another SAP, and the PO creation part starts from Legasy system which creats the PO in SAP, you can do some development as per below
    1:  While Passing the details from legasy to SAP, use two columns in legasy one will contain the Material Code of ECC (for laready exist material ) and another for deescription of material.
    2: In case material is new for which there is no material master in ECC pass only description from legasy systems.
    3:While getting triggred from Legasy to ECC to create the PO, first check whehter all the material code exists or not in ECC.
    4:If some material are not created (only description present) for those material first create the Material Code using BAPI 'BAPI_MATERIAL_SAVEDATA'.
    5: Aftre creation of Material code create the PO using BAPI ' BAPI_PO_CREATE1'.
    6:For the new created material , trnasfre the master record from ECC to Legasy systemso that next time user can see that material in your legasy system.
